@@ -16,7 +16,7 @@ To only print something if a variable is set, use "{?<index>} ... {?}".
|
||||
For example, to only print a second value if it is set, use "{?2} Second value: {2}{?}".
|
||||
If a "{?}" is found without an opener, it is printed as is.
|
||||
|
||||
To only print something if a variable is not set, do the same as with if, just replace every '?' with a '!'.
|
||||
To only print something if a variable is not set, do the same as with if, just replace every '?' with a '/'.
|
||||
For example to print a fallback for a second value if it is not set, use "{?2}{2}{?}{/2}Second value fallback{/}".
|
||||
|
||||
To stop formatting at any point in the format string, use "{-}".

@@ -24,7 +24,7 @@ To stop formatting at any point in the format string, use "{-}".
|
||||
To print something with color, start a placeholder with a '#' and then the linux terminal color encoding.
|
||||
"\033[" at the start, and an 'm' at the end is automatically added, so don't do that.
|
||||
A "{#}" is equivalent to a "{#0}" and resets everything to normal.
|
||||
For example to print something pink and underline, use "{#4;35}...{#}".
|
||||
For example to print something pink and underline, use "{#4;35}...{#}". "{#underline_magenta}" is also supported.
|
||||
Information about what the numbers mean can be found here: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/ANSI_escape_code#SGR_(Select_Graphic_Rendition)_parameters.
|
||||
Which escape codes are supported and how they look is defined by your terminal.
